A body found in the Arizona desert in 1982 was recently identified as a Humboldt County man who left California in the 1970s in search of Nevada gold.
In September 1982 in rural Mohave County, Ariz. — not far from Nevada's southern tip — locals stumbled across human remains in the dry desert. Along with the decomposing body, officials found one argyle sock, a rusty can opener, remnants of jeans, a leather belt and a short-sleeve shirt, and a handful of toiletries: a hair comb, nail clippers and a toothbrush.
In February, Mohave County Sheriff's investigators sent a sample of the body to Othram Inc., a genetic laboratory in Texas specializing in cold cases. Using genome sequencing and forensic genetic genealogy, the company was able to identify the body. It was Virgil R. Renner from Humboldt County, born in 1910, officials announced this week. Deputies said DNA identification was made through distant relatives, as Renner never had children and his brother and sister were long dead.
